Observations
This document includes information not found in PICTOGRAPHY4000II/4500
Printer Driver Instruction Manual and information on printing problems.
Please read this document again before contacting us.
-------------------------------
Precautions on Installation
-------------------------------
In Windows95/98, if you reinstall the printer driver after deleting, an
error message may appear when printing saying ["Bilateral communication
function" not enabled.], preventing you from printing. In this case, go
to the [Details] screen of [PICTROGRAPHY4xxx TCP Properties] and check
[Enable bi-directional support for this printer] in the [Spool Settings]
which is displayed by clicking on the [Spool Settings...] button and then
print.
Also, in some rare cases, [Enable bi-directional support for this printer]
cannot be checked (unable to select) in the situation mentioned above.
In this case, reinstall the printer driver according to the following
procedures:
1. Open the [Details] screen of [PICTROGRAPHY4xxx TCP Properties] and
change [Print to the following port:] to a port other than [PICTRO
TCPx: FUJIFILM PICTRO TCP Port]
2. Click on the [Delete Port*] button and delete [PICTRO TCPx: FUJIFILM
PICTRO TCP Port].
3. Delete [PICTROGRAPHY4xxx TCP]iPrinter driverjfrom the [Printers]
folder.
4. Restart the computer.
5. Reinstall the PICTROGRAPHY4000II/4500 TCP Printer driver.
For the printer driver installation procedure, please refer to the
instruction manual attached.
6. Restart the computer.
In Windows, when you go on installing the printer driver by selecting
[Local printer] after beginning the installation by selecting first
[Network printer], click the [Have Disk] button on the screen to choose
the printer and its manufacturer.
If a screen appeared during the installation asking you "Do you want to
keep the existing driver or use the new one?", check [Replace existing
driver] and go to the next step.
If you installed the printer in any other procedure than mentions above,
an error message "Bilateral communication function not enabled." may
appear when you try to print something, and you cannot print it.
-----------------------------------------
Notes on Upgrading the Printer Driver
-----------------------------------------
Follow the steps below to upgrade the printer driver.
1. Uninstall the current printer driver.
2. Restart the computer.
3. Install the new printer driver.
4. Restart the computer.
For details in installing and uninstalling the printer driver software,
please refer to the supplied instruction manual.
Follow the steps below to upgrade the printer driver when it is installed
only on the network printer on a Windows NT4.0/2000/XP-based network.
1. Set the [PICTROGRAPHY 3500/4000II/4500 Network Adapter Printer Driver]
CD-ROM into the computer.
2. Double click "UPDATE.EXE" in the folder on the CD-ROM containing the
printer driver for Windows NT4.0/2000/XP.
3. After the [PICTROGRAPHY Printer Driver Update] screen appears, click
the [OK] button to start the upgrade. When the upgrade has completed,
a screen appears indicating that the upgrade has completed.
4. Restart the computer.
If you do not restart the computer, the upgrade will not go into
effect.
"UPDATE.EXE" is a utility program for updating the PCITROGRAPHY 4000II/4500
TCP printer driver file. If the printer driver has not been installed, the
upgrade will not be conducted.
When upgrading the printer driver, make sure all printing has been
completed before starting the upgrade procedure.
